If you get lots and lots of mail, deleting all the messages once might not be enough. You still have to remove them from the Trash folder, too, or your iPhone Mail fills up.
Fortunately, at least the second round of deletion can be saved. Set iPhone Mail to remove all deleted mail after a day in the Trash and it takes care of cleaning up.
Make iPhone Mail Keep Less Deleted Mail
To tell iPhone Mail to remove deleted messages from its store faster:
- Tap Settings on the iPhone's Home screen.
- Go to Mail, Contacts, Calendars (or just Mail).
- In earlier versions of iPhone Mail:
- Tap Accounts.
- Tap the desired account.
- Select Advanced.
- Tap Remove.
- Make sure After one day is selected.
- Tap Save.
